Course Curriculum Overview

4

So this course covers almost all of the key areas in mechanical engineering and provides a good theoretical knowledge base. A major factor in my choice mechanical couses like manufacturing processes, machine design, and thermodynamics. Design software like AutoCAD and ansys are included in the curriculum, which has added usefulness. The foundation are well covered, the curriculum lacks current material about industry practices such as industry 4.0, 3D printing and IoT.

Placement Experience

4

At this college students are eligible for campus placements starting in their seventh semester. TCS, Wipro, Capgemini, Infosys and Tech Mahindra, among others, come to campus to offer students placements for software, support and core mechanical profiles. The highest package offered is about 12LPA and average package offered is about 5 to 6 LPA.

Fees and Financial Aid

So, First of all I was eligible for Economically Backward Class (EBC) Scholarship which is given by the Government of Maharahtra to students whose annual income is under Rs. 8 lakhs and those who domecile of maharahtra means,got 50% concession in Tuition Fees and Examination Fees. So, The year wise fees i paid are, Category - Open EBC Tuition Fees - 39022 Development Fees - 10457 University Fees - 190 Total - 49669

Admission

It provided a good balance between academics, infrastructure and affordibility Thats why i had decide to take admission in this college. The college is associated with the well regarded savitribai phule pune university (SPPU) in maharashtra. I didnt apply for any other college beacause i just want to take admission in this college. So there no spcae for rejections from other college. The admission process is conducted through centralized admssion process (CAP) by government of maharahtra. For 10 + 2, students need to appear for MHT - CET, from that students are eligible for various colleges. For 10 + Diploma, there is no cet, admission process is based on their diploma marks. The CAP is transparent and online. once alloted, document verification is done at the college.

Faculty

5

The faculty to student ratio at this college is 1:30, means there is 1 faculty for every 30 students. As i said all the faculties in this college are very supportive and friendly. So every faculty takes an effort to teach each and every student properly so need not to worry about your studies. so some faculties i liked the most in teaching are, Mr. Pawar Sir Mr. Khapre Sir Mr. Karande Sir The teaching method of above faculties are very unique and simple, Everyone can easily understand what they are teaching. They are very friendly and supportive too. There is no faculties which i didnt like all the faculties are good. Exam structure for our course is 30 Marks for insem and 70 marks for endsme. Both insem and endsem are theory written examination. Students need to achive qualifying marks to pass the semester. and other marks is for term work like practicals, orals, mini projects, etc. See, Exams are easy when we do studies seriously and attend all the lectures, if we attened all the lectures, study neatly then and then we can qualify our exam.
